<html>
<head>
<style><!--
.hmmessage P
{
margin:0px;
padding:0px
}
body.hmmessage
{
font-size: 10pt;
font-family:Tahoma
}
--></style></head>
<body class='hmmessage'><div dir='ltr'>



Hola a todos,<BR>Al intentar añadir una capa de un servidor WMS, se abre consola de información con el contenido que copio a continuación<BR>Gracias de antemano por la ayuda<BR>Saludos<BR>&nbsp;<BR>
    <font color="#ff0000">Error no capturado por el usuario</font>
  

<BR>
&nbsp;&nbsp;&nbsp; <font color="#800000">java.lang.StringIndexOutOfBoundsException: 
    String index out of range: -1<br>&nbsp;&nbsp;&nbsp;&nbsp;java.lang.String.substring(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;org.gvsig.crs.CrsFactory.getCRS(CrsFactory.java:86)<br>&nbsp;&nbsp;&nbsp;&nbsp;org.gvsig.crs.CrsFactory.get(CrsFactory.java:216)<br>&nbsp;&nbsp;&nbsp;&nbsp;com.iver.cit.gvsig.fmap.crs.CRSFactory.getCRS(CRSFactory.java:17)<br>&nbsp;&nbsp;&nbsp;&nbsp;com.iver.cit.gvsig.gui.panels.WMSParamsPanel.getLayersRectangle(WMSParamsPanel.java:899)<br>&nbsp;&nbsp;&nbsp;&nbsp;com.iver.cit.gvsig.gui.panels.WMSParamsPanel.getLayerPlain(WMSParamsPanel.java:1514)<br>&nbsp;&nbsp;&nbsp;&nbsp;com.iver.cit.gvsig.gui.panels.WMSParamsPanel.getLayer(WMSParamsPanel.java:1408)<br>&nbsp;&nbsp;&nbsp;&nbsp;com.iver.cit.gvsig.gui.wizards.WMSWizard.getLayer(WMSWizard.java:803)<br>&nbsp;&nbsp;&nbsp;&nbsp;com.iver.cit.gvsig.AddLayer.loadGenericWizardPanelLayers(AddLayer.java:234)<br>&nbsp;&nbsp;&nbsp;&nbsp;com.iver.cit.gvsig.AddLayer.addLayers(AddLayer.java:282)<br>&nbsp;&nbsp;&nbsp;&nbsp;com.iver.cit.gvsig.AddLayer.execute(AddLayer.java:178)<br>&nbsp;&nbsp;&nbsp;&nbsp;com.iver.andami.plugins.ExtensionDecorator.execute(ExtensionDecorator.java:89)<br>&nbsp;&nbsp;&nbsp;&nbsp;com.iver.andami.ui.mdiFrame.MDIFrame.actionPerformed(MDIFrame.java:674)<br>&nbsp;&nbsp;&nbsp;&nbsp;javax.swing.AbstractButton.fireActionPerformed(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;javax.swing.AbstractButton$Handler.actionPerformed(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;javax.swing.DefaultButtonModel.fireActionPerformed(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;javax.swing.DefaultButtonModel.setPressed(Unknown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;javax.swing.plaf.basic.BasicButtonListener.mouseReleased(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.AWTEventMulticaster.mouseReleased(Unknown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.AWTEventMulticaster.mouseReleased(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.Component.processMouseEvent(Unknown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;javax.swing.JComponent.processMouseEvent(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.Component.processEvent(Unknown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.Container.processEvent(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.Component.dispatchEventImpl(Unknown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.Container.dispatchEventImpl(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.Component.dispatchEvent(Unknown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.LightweightDispatcher.retargetMouseEvent(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.LightweightDispatcher.processMouseEvent(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.LightweightDispatcher.dispatchEvent(Unknown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.Container.dispatchEventImpl(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.Window.dispatchEventImpl(Unknown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.Component.dispatchEvent(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.EventQueue.dispatchEventImpl(Unknown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.EventQueue.access$000(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.EventQueue$1.run(Unknown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.EventQueue$1.run(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.security.AccessController.doPrivileged(Native Method)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.security.AccessControlContext$1.doIntersectionPrivilege(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.security.AccessControlContext$1.doIntersectionPrivilege(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.EventQueue$2.run(Unknown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.EventQueue$2.run(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.security.AccessController.doPrivileged(Native Method)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.security.AccessControlContext$1.doIntersectionPrivilege(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.EventQueue.dispatchEvent(Unknown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;com.iver.andami.ui.AndamiEventQueue.dispatchEvent(AndamiEventQueue.java:58)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.EventDispatchThread.pumpOneEventForFilters(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.EventDispatchThread.pumpEventsForFilter(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.EventDispatchThread.pumpEventsForHierarchy(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.EventDispatchThread.pumpEvents(Unknown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.EventDispatchThread.pumpEvents(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.EventDispatchThread.run(Unknown Source)<br></font><font color="#ff0000">Error 
    no capturado por el usuario</font><font color="#800000"><br>java.lang.StringIndexOutOfBoundsException: 
    String index out of range: -1<br>&nbsp;&nbsp;&nbsp;&nbsp;java.lang.String.substring(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;org.gvsig.crs.CrsFactory.getCRS(CrsFactory.java:86)<br>&nbsp;&nbsp;&nbsp;&nbsp;org.gvsig.crs.CrsFactory.get(CrsFactory.java:216)<br>&nbsp;&nbsp;&nbsp;&nbsp;com.iver.cit.gvsig.fmap.crs.CRSFactory.getCRS(CRSFactory.java:17)<br>&nbsp;&nbsp;&nbsp;&nbsp;com.iver.cit.gvsig.gui.panels.WMSParamsPanel.getLayersRectangle(WMSParamsPanel.java:899)<br>&nbsp;&nbsp;&nbsp;&nbsp;com.iver.cit.gvsig.gui.panels.WMSParamsPanel.getLayerPlain(WMSParamsPanel.java:1514)<br>&nbsp;&nbsp;&nbsp;&nbsp;com.iver.cit.gvsig.gui.panels.WMSParamsPanel.getLayer(WMSParamsPanel.java:1408)<br>&nbsp;&nbsp;&nbsp;&nbsp;com.iver.cit.gvsig.gui.wizards.WMSWizard.getLayer(WMSWizard.java:803)<br>&nbsp;&nbsp;&nbsp;&nbsp;com.iver.cit.gvsig.AddLayer.loadGenericWizardPanelLayers(AddLayer.java:234)<br>&nbsp;&nbsp;&nbsp;&nbsp;com.iver.cit.gvsig.AddLayer.addLayers(AddLayer.java:282)<br>&nbsp;&nbsp;&nbsp;&nbsp;com.iver.cit.gvsig.AddLayer.execute(AddLayer.java:178)<br>&nbsp;&nbsp;&nbsp;&nbsp;com.iver.andami.plugins.ExtensionDecorator.execute(ExtensionDecorator.java:89)<br>&nbsp;&nbsp;&nbsp;&nbsp;com.iver.andami.ui.mdiFrame.MDIFrame.actionPerformed(MDIFrame.java:674)<br>&nbsp;&nbsp;&nbsp;&nbsp;javax.swing.AbstractButton.fireActionPerformed(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;javax.swing.AbstractButton$Handler.actionPerformed(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;javax.swing.DefaultButtonModel.fireActionPerformed(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;javax.swing.DefaultButtonModel.setPressed(Unknown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;javax.swing.plaf.basic.BasicButtonListener.mouseReleased(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.AWTEventMulticaster.mouseReleased(Unknown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.AWTEventMulticaster.mouseReleased(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.Component.processMouseEvent(Unknown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;javax.swing.JComponent.processMouseEvent(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.Component.processEvent(Unknown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.Container.processEvent(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.Component.dispatchEventImpl(Unknown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.Container.dispatchEventImpl(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.Component.dispatchEvent(Unknown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.LightweightDispatcher.retargetMouseEvent(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.LightweightDispatcher.processMouseEvent(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.LightweightDispatcher.dispatchEvent(Unknown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.Container.dispatchEventImpl(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.Window.dispatchEventImpl(Unknown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.Component.dispatchEvent(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.EventQueue.dispatchEventImpl(Unknown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.EventQueue.access$000(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.EventQueue$1.run(Unknown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.EventQueue$1.run(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.security.AccessController.doPrivileged(Native Method)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.security.AccessControlContext$1.doIntersectionPrivilege(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.security.AccessControlContext$1.doIntersectionPrivilege(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.EventQueue$2.run(Unknown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.EventQueue$2.run(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.security.AccessController.doPrivileged(Native Method)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.security.AccessControlContext$1.doIntersectionPrivilege(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.EventQueue.dispatchEvent(Unknown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;com.iver.andami.ui.AndamiEventQueue.dispatchEvent(AndamiEventQueue.java:58)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.EventDispatchThread.pumpOneEventForFilters(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.EventDispatchThread.pumpEventsForFilter(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.EventDispatchThread.pumpEventsForHierarchy(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.EventDispatchThread.pumpEvents(Unknown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.EventDispatchThread.pumpEvents(Unknown 
    Source)<br>&nbsp;&nbsp;&nbsp;&nbsp;java.awt.EventDispatchThread.run(Unknown Source)<br></font><BR>
  

                                               </div></body>
</html>